it's an 8" midbass driver <a href="http://www.hertzaudiovideo.com/Doc/pdf_hv200.pdf">HV200</a>
a 3" cone midrange <a href="http://www.hertzaudiovideo.com/Doc/pdf_hl70.pdf">HL 70</a>
and a 1" neodymium tweeter <a href="http://www.hertzaudiovideo.com/Doc/pdf_ht25.pdf">HT 25</a>
with a custom tuned crossover <a href="http://www.hertzaudiovideo.com/Doc/pdf_3W10.pdf">3W10.3</a>
The car can fit a 4" midrange, and you can use the <a href="http://www.hertzaudiovideo.com/Doc/pdf_hv100.pdf">HV 100</a> However, we have found that it's easier to fit the 3".
Also, you're the kinda guy who would probably want to run everything active. Take a peek at the speakers' specs and you'll see how dynamic their frequency range is.

I don't see those speakers as being drop in. The 8" is too deep for the stock enclosure. Available depth is less than 2-1/2". Also, the LP x-over frequency for the 8" is 500Hz which is kinda high for something that will be installed under the front seat.
Ideally, I'd like the 4" to extend down to at least 150Hz and have the 8" take over from there so it acts more like a sub than a dedicated midbass.
